RTD customers can celebrate responsibly with Zero Fare for New Year’s Eve

In addition to regular service, the following times are the final trains departing from Denver Union Station:

A Line: 1:00 a.m.
B Line: 1:09 a.m.
D Line: 12:48 a.m.
E Line: 12:55 a.m.
G Line: 1:01 a.m.
N Line: 1:26 a.m.
W Line: 12:56 a.m.

All RTD bus and rail routes – as well as Access-a-Ride, Access-on-Demand, and FlexRide services – will be provided at no cost to customers from 7 p.m., Dec. 31, through 7 a.m. Thursday, Jan. 1.

Holiday Train is coming to town!

Special light rail service will run downtown through Jan. 3

Daily light rail trains will temporarily operate every 15 minutes, 6 a.m. to 11:30 p.m. between I-25•Broadway and 30th•Downing stations.
